#f1eabc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f1eabc is composed of 94.5% red, 91.8%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.9% magenta, 22%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 52.1 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 84.1%. #f1eabc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e3d579.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

#f1eabc color description : Very soft yellow.

#f1eabc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f1eabc has RGB values of R:241, G:234,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.22,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15854268.

Shades and Tints of #f1eabc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0d03 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f1eabc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d8d8d5 is the less saturated color, while #fdf3b0 is the most saturated one.
